Mr. Brouckman has over 30 years of experience in telecommunications, software and data centers. Prior to leading EdgeConneX, Randy served as a Partner and Entrepreneur in Residence at the Telecommunications Development Fund (TDF). Randy has served as CTO, COO and CEO at several successful public and private enterprises, including BSG Clearing Solutions, Telispark, Wireless World Solutions and Iridium, where he led a successful reorganization of the company. Randy also worked with Nextel to start and lead its Nextel Ventures division. Randy started his career with Bellcore, progressing through a number of management roles culminating in his position as Executive Director of Network Operations Systems.
Randy has an MS in Electrical Engineering from Stanford University and a BS in Computer Engineering from the University of Michigan. He is an EY Entrepreneur Of The Year 2014 Award Winner.
